SUMMARY

This issue is the second of two on Palliative Care, guest edited by Linda Emanuel, MD, Director of the Buehler Center on Aging at Northwestern Medical School. Specifically devoted to Improving Care, Palliative Care II is divided into three sections that cover End of Life Care in the Modern Era, Research and Education, and Ethical, Legal and Policy Issues. Within these sections the authors focus on norms and standards of end of life care, an evaluation of the instruments of assessment in geriatric medicine, and an agenda for policy improvement. Palliative Care aims to relieve suffering and improve quality of life for patients with advanced illness, and as such it is a topic of prime concern to all geriatricians.Emanuel, Linda L. is the author of 'Palliative Care Ii Improving Care, an Issue of Clinics in Geriatric Medicine', published 2005 under ISBN 9781416026464 and ISBN 1416026460.
